CVE-2018-4086

19
FAUCET Score

CVE-2018-4086 is a vulnerability in Apple's Security component affecting iOS before 11.2.5, macOS before 10.13.3, tvOS before 11.2.5, and watchOS before 4.2.2. This medium-severity flaw allows remote attackers to spoof certificate validation through crafted name constraints, potentially leading to integrity compromise. The attack requires high complexity but no user interaction. There is no evidence of active exploitation, publicly available exploit code, or significant community discussion surrounding this CVE.
